#69290E Color Information

#69290E RGB value is (105, 41, 14). The hex color red value is 105, green is 41, and blue is 14. Its HSL format shows a hue of 18°, saturation of 76 percent, and lightness of23 percent. The CMYK process values are 0 percent, 61 percent, 87 percent, 59percent.

Color Harmonies

#69290E harmonies create beautiful relationships with other colors based on their position on the color wheel. Each harmony type offers unique design possibilities, enabling cohesive and visually appealing color schemes.

Analogous

Colors adjacent on the color wheel (30° apart)

Complementary

Colors opposite on the color wheel (180° apart)

Split Complementary

Three colors using one base hue and the two hues beside its opposite

Triadic

Three colors evenly spaced (120° apart)

Tetradic

Four colors forming a rectangle on the wheel

Square

Four colors evenly spaced (90° apart)

Double Split

Four colors formed from two base hues and the colors next to their opposites

Monochromatic

Variations of a single hue
